      I had two experiences with Carlsen in my journey to find a crossover SUV at the end of 2020. The first time I was just starting to check out new Subarus (and also visiting dealers of other makes). I was in "explore mode" and not ready to buy yet, and I said so. The salesman at Carlsen let me test drive my initial choice, and then we chatted about the positives and negatives. He gave me some useful backstory behind that particular model, confirming (at least in my mind) that it wasn't quite right for me. I then asked about the Forester, at which point he seemed to lose patience, saying he had other things to do. Then he left abruptly. That final exchange left enough of a bad taste that I decided I would never return to this dealer.

      Fast forward a few months later to the point where I had finally decided on the car I wanted, a 2021 Crosstrek Sport with a moonroof, and in a very popular color (I had driven a similar one at another dealership). I submitted my non-negotiable specs to 17 Subaru dealerships all around the Bay Area, telling them to give me their best out-the-door price...And saying that they would be bidding against other dealers. (This method worked extremely well.) To my surprise, the second-lowest bid was from Carlsen Subaru. Carlsen was also the most forthcoming with the detailed invoice information I had requested. (With other dealerships it was more like pulling teeth). The biggest surprise was the person who contacted me was Sam Levy, the very same salesman who I had spoken to months before.

      As it turned out, the lowest bid dealer in Sunnyvale was giving me the runaround, saying I needed to show up ASAP or the car might be gone (which turned out to be a ploy). I had a conflict, so I asked Sam at Carlsen if he could match their lower price. He did so; and he said I could pick it up at a convenient time a few days later.

      It was just as easy after I arrived at Carlsen: all business and no games. Not only was the car spotless and ready to go for the agreed-to price, Sam was friendly and amenable, the paperwork was a breeze, and the other staff I dealt with were equally friendly and (mostly) low-pressure. At the very end, Sam even took the time to show me some more obscure features of the car, including how to properly synch up my phone.

      In short, Sam may not have been an ideal salesman to introduce me to the Subaru line, but he was a joy to work with once I settled on exactly what I wanted. Highly recommended for those in that same mode.
